Frequently Asked Questions

How reliable is the Springfield Armory XD45 Subcompact Mod.2 in extreme conditions?

The XD45 Subcompact Mod.2 demonstrated 100% reliability during an extreme cold-weather test, encrusted in ice and snow at 8-degree Fahrenheit temperatures, using Magtech ammunition.

What are the ballistic characteristics of the recommended Hornady .45 ACP defensive load?

The Hornady 45 Auto +P 200 grain XTP ammunition achieves approximately 900-950 feet per second with around 18 inches of penetration in ordnance gelatin, making it a formidable defensive round.

How does the size of the XD45 Subcompact Mod.2 compare to a Glock 19?

The XD45 Subcompact Mod.2 is comparable in size to the Glock 19, featuring a similar slide width of approximately 1.18 inches and a shorter overall length, challenging perceptions of .45 ACP bulk.

What is the ammunition capacity of the XD45 Subcompact Mod.2?

The XD45 Subcompact Mod.2 comes standard with a 9+1 round flush-fitting magazine and an extended 13+1 round magazine, offering substantial firepower for its size.
